HP Pavilion dv3-4150ed Entertainment Notebook PC. Processor family: Intel® Core™ i3, Processor model: i3-370M, Processor frequency: 2,4 GHz. Display diagonal: 33,8 cm (13.3"), Display resolution: 1366 x 768 pixels. Internal memory: 4 GB, Internal memory type: DDR3-SDRAM. Total storage capacity: 500 GB, Optical drive type: DVD Super Multi DL. On-board graphics card model: Intel® HD Graphics, Discrete graphics card model: AMD Mobility Radeon HD 5470. Operating system installed: Windows 7 Home Premium. Weight: 2,08 kg
